We are about to enter a period of MCAS testing.
10th graders are taking the English MCAS next week: March 22-March 24.
At Boston Arts Academy, as our handbook states, we believe that standardized tests are just one way–often a very limited way–to measure student achievement. That said, we always want our students to be well prepared when they face standardized testing. Students must pass the MCAS to get a diploma in all public schools in Massachusetts. Teachers have made sure that curricula are well aligned to state standards and well paced so students get the content knowledge, and the practice, they need.
On the actual days of testing, we will do everything we can as a school community to make sure that testing students are well supported, and we will ask that those students who are not testing support by keeping areas around testing rooms quiet. 10th grade students: We are confident that you will do well.
